AIG Insurance School and the CPCU: Advancing Careers in Insurance

AIG and its Insurance School share a strong commitment to developing company and industry leaders - and their partnership with the Chartered Property and Casualty Underwriter (CPCU) Society underscores this commitment.

Since 1944, the CPCU Society has helped insurance industry professionals worldwide advance their careers with training, professional development programs and networking opportunities. Recognizing the value of CPCU programs, the
AIG Insurance School began offering in-house CPCU training three years ago, contributing greatly to the pool of 450 AIG insurance professionals worldwide who have attained CPCU designations and who now hold regional and national CPCU leadership roles.

August Visibility Spotlight Winner "Spreads the Word!" on Television
Floy Oliver Daugherty, CPCU, a senior underwriter with AIG Aviation in Atlanta, recently spread the word to thousands when she appeared on Georgia Public Television for a fundraising telethon. As president of the Atlanta Chapter, she was interviewed for several minutes. "I was able to talk about our chapter as a group of insurance professionals, dedicated to education and ethical practices. We have approximately 700 members who received the designation after several years of experience and the successful completion of exams. I was also able to mention upcoming events in the fall—our annual I-Day and our participation in the Heart Walk," she added. Read more in the August Visibility Spotlight. Speakers Bureau

Need a Speaker?

 

In keeping with the CPCU Society’s campaign to Spread the Word,  the Atlanta Chapter has created a Speakers Bureau. The purpose of the Speakers Bureau is to Spread our Message within the community as to the value of being a CPCU. As a part of that, we have eight (8) speeches available for use that are already prepared with complete guidelines and the necessary materials for the presentation. We are seeking volunteers to participate in the Speakers Bureau. In addition, we are also seeking opportunities for members of the Speakers Bureau to represent the Chapter at various civic organizations promoting the benefits of CPCU. The following topics are currently available:

 

(1) Insurance Fraud                                     (5) Protecting your home

(2) Workers Compensation                        (6) Small Business Insurance
(3) Why become a CPCU?                           (7) Careers in Insurance
(4) Ethics, Profits &Prosperity                   (8) Auto Insurance
